Optimization of Hemodynamic Conditions During Caesarean Section Under Spinal Anaesthesia

Start date: January 2010
Phase: N/A
Study type: Interventional

The purpose of this study is to determine wether intravenous Phenylephrine, administered as start bolus and following continuous infusion (specific dosage per weight), or optimal lower limb bandaging is more effective in preventing hypotension during caesarean section under spinal anaesthesia in healthy women. The hypothesis is that the Phenylephrine model is superior to lower limb compression in preventing hypotension.

Study of the Potential of a Macronutrient Balanced Normocaloric Diet to Treat Lifestyle Diseases

Start date: February 2011
Phase: N/A
Study type: Interventional

One of today's major health problem in the western world is related to lifestyle. Lifestyle diseases include obesity, type 2 diabetes, cardiovascular diseases and different types of cancers. For many years, a low-fat diet has been recommended to reduce obesity and lifestyle diseases, but replacing fat with carbohydrates has lead to an increase of these diseases. Overweight is associated with a chronical low-degree inflammation, and later studies have shown that carbohydrates have an effect on the mechanisms of inflammation. Previous studies in the investigators group has shown that in healthy, but slightly overweight persons, a balanced diet of lower carbohydrate content regulates the gene expression in a manner that leads to less inflammation. In this study the investigators will look at morbid obese women (BMI>35) to see if the same, balanced diet can improve the inflammatory profile of the women.

A Study to Investigate the Efficacy and Safety of GSK1605786A in the Treatment of Subjects With Moderately-to-Severely Active Crohn's Disease

SHIELD-1
Start date: December 20, 2010
Phase: Phase 3
Study type: Interventional

This is a randomised, double-blind, placebo-controlled study to evaluate the efficacy and safety of two doses (500 mg once daily and 500 mg twice daily) of GSK1605786A as compared to placebo over 12 weeks in adult subjects with moderately-to-severely active Crohn's disease. Efficacy will be assessed by proportion of subjects achieving response, defined as a decrease in Crohn's Disease Activity Index (CDAI) score of at least 100 points (clinical response). Clinical remission (CDAI score less than 150 points) will be evaluated as a key secondary endpoint. Safety will be assessed by recording of adverse events, clinical laboratory parameters, vital signs and electrocardiogram (ECG). Population pharmacokinetics will evaluate the two doses of GSK1605786A. Health outcomes assessments will include changes in Inflammatory Bowel Disease Questionnaire (IBDQ), Short Form-36 version 2 (SF-36v2), EQ-5D and Work Productivity and Activity Impairment-CD (WPAI-CD) and receipt of disability.

Tightrope or Screw Fixation of Acute Tibiofibular Syndesmotic Injury

TIGHTROPE-SS
Start date: January 2011
Phase: N/A
Study type: Interventional

Syndesmotic injuries are common and often associated with unstable ankle fractures. The most common treatment is with a syndesmotic screw through the fibula and tibia which is later removed, usually after 10-12 weeks. The Tightrope Syndesmosis Repair Kit (Arthrex; Naples, Florida). is used for the same indication, it consists of a heavy suture placed across the syndesmosis which has been looped and tightened through cortical button anchors on either side of the ankle. It does not need removal and thus avoids subsequent surgery. This trial compares these two treatment methods for syndesmotic injuries of the ankle.

Effect of Liraglutide on Body Weight in Non-diabetic Obese Subjects or Overweight Subjects With Co-morbidities: SCALEā„¢ - Obesity and Pre-diabetes

Start date: June 1, 2011
Phase: Phase 3
Study type: Interventional

This trial is conducted in Africa, Asia, Europe, Oceania, North America and South America. The aim of this clinical trial is to evaluate the potential of liraglutide to induce and maintain weight loss over 56 weeks in obese subjects or overweight subjects with co-morbidities. Furthermore, the aim is to investigate the long term potential of liraglutide to delay the onset of type 2 diabetes in subjects diagnosed with pre-diabetes at baseline. Based on body mass index (BMI) and pre-diabetes status, subjects will be randomised to either 68 weeks (56 weeks of randomised treatment followed by a 12 week re-randomised treatment period) or 160 weeks of treatment (160 week treatment will only be applicable to subjects with pre-diabetes status at baseline).

Effects and Interactions of Liquorice and Grapefruit on Glucocorticoid Replacement Therapy in Addison's Disease

Start date: April 2008
Phase: N/A
Study type: Interventional

Addison's disease is a rare disease, wherein the adrenals can not produce sufficient steroid hormones (cortisol and aldosterone). Patients with Addison's disease report impaired subjective health status, and they have increased all-cause mortality. Conventional therapy is by oral replacement of glucocorticoid and mineralocorticoid hormones, but this strategy imperfectly mimic the diurnal cortisol variations, and render the patients both over- and under-treated. Anecdotally, some patients with adrenal insufficiency may benefit from the use of various nutritional compounds. We hypothesised that liquorice and grapefruit altered the metabolism and absorption of cortisone acetate.
